Isi artikel
The graying of the population is proceeding more swiftly in Japan than in any other country, and arguments over how to make the public pension system sustainable over the long term have developed into a hot political issue. The debate has become quite complex. Apart from the question of how to cope with faster-than-expected aging, there is the issue of the huge number of citizens-an estimated 3.4 million-who have not enrolled in the public pension system or, even if enrolle, are not paying in their contributions, with the result that the system is becoming a hollow shell.
